Optimistic Oracle Verification

Algorithm

Optimistic Oracle Verification represents a layer-2 scaling solution for blockchains, specifically designed to enhance data availability and reduce on-chain data storage requirements. It operates on a challenge-based system, initially assuming data validity and only requiring proofs when challenged by network participants, thereby minimizing computational overhead. This approach leverages fraud proofs, where incorrect data submissions trigger penalties for proposers, incentivizing honest reporting and maintaining system integrity. The core function is to provide a cost-effective method for verifying data integrity in complex decentralized applications, particularly those involving substantial data inputs.